Background
In the conventional communication process, a laying process of a communication cable is a general term, and the communication cable refers to a communication line in which a cable core is composed of a plurality of mutually insulated wires or conductors and a sealing sheath is provided outside the communication cable. And an outer protective layer is also arranged outside the sheath. There are many laying modes such as overhead, direct burial, pipeline and water bottom. The cable is divided into symmetrical, coaxial and comprehensive cables according to the structure; it is divided into field operation and permanent cable (underground and submarine cable) according to the function. The communication cable has wider transmission frequency band, larger communication capacity and small external interference, and can transmit telephone, telegraph, data, images and the like.
When laying and constructing, the communication cable is usually transported to a construction site in a coiled manner, then is installed on a winding and unwinding frame and then begins to be laid, when a coil is laid, the cable coil needs to be taken down and then is placed again, the communication cable is carried and installed by manpower of a plurality of workers, the installation is inconvenient, meanwhile, when the communication cable laying on a construction site is completed, but when the coil is not used up, the communication cable is often cut off and then is wound up through a winding and unwinding device, and in the winding process, the surface of the cable cannot be cleaned, so that the service life of the cable is influenced.

Referring to fig. 1-5, the present invention provides the following technical solutions: a communication cable winding and unwinding device for communication engineering comprises a machine body 13, wherein one end of the machine body 13 is provided with a mudguard 1, the mudguard 1 is made of transparent acrylic materials, so that workers can visually see the remaining amount of a communication cable 6 to replace a cable coil 17 in time, the other end of the machine body is provided with a limiting groove 10, a limiting plate 7 is inserted in the limiting groove 10, the mudguard 1 is provided with a cleaning ring 2, the cleaning ring 2 is provided with a plastic brush, so that the cleaning effect is better, the top of the machine body 13 is symmetrically provided with two supporting plates 9, a rotating shaft 8 is inserted in the supporting plates 9, the cable coil 17 is placed on the rotating shaft 8, the cable coil 17 is wound with the communication cable 6, one end of the communication cable 6 penetrates through the cleaning ring 2, a cavity is arranged inside the machine body 13, the bottom of the cavity is fixedly connected with a worm gear lifter 19, the worm gear lifter 19 is provided with a driving rod 16, and the driving rod penetrates through and extends out of the side wall of the machine body 13, the driving rod 16 stretches out fuselage 13 lateral wall terminal surface fixedly connected with rotation handle 15, and worm gear lift 19 top is connected with supporting platform 18, and supporting platform 18 one section is the straightway, and another section is the slope section, is equipped with the dog on the straightway, and just it is located cable drum 17 under, and the inside movable groove that is equipped with of slope section, the activity of movable groove inslot is equipped with first extension board 20, and first extension board 20 internalization is equipped with second extension board 11, and fuselage 13 bottom is equipped with universal wheel 14.
Specifically, all be equipped with the spacing hole 12 of the same size on supporting platform 18 slope section, first extension board 20 and the second extension board 11 lateral wall for when first extension board 20 and second extension board 11 were contracted, through pegging graft into spacing hole 12 with the same size roller in spacing hole 12 in of 12 apertures, it is whole spacing with first extension board 20 and second extension board 11, can not the roll-off.
Specifically, be equipped with draw-in groove 3 directly over clean circle 2, it has cutting knife 4 to peg graft in the draw-in groove 3, and 3 bottom swing joint of draw-in groove have activity bottom plate 5 for communication cable 6 when the job site lays the completion, but can directly cut off when a roll of communication cable 6 does not use up and need not additionally look for cutting means, cutting knife 4 is L shape, and its cutting edge surface thermal treatment, makes its cutting effect better, better atress.
